    The University of Oxford Botanic Garden is the oldest botanic garden in Great Britain and one of the oldest scientific gardens in the world. The garden was founded in 1621 as a physic garden growing plants for medicinal research. Today it contains over 5,000 different plant species on 1.8 ha (4 + 1 ⁄ 2 acres).

    Harcourt Arboretum is an arboretum owned and run by the University of Oxford.It is a satellite of the university's botanic garden in the city of Oxford, England.The arboretum itself is located six miles (ten kilometres) south of Oxford on the A4074 road, near the village of Nuneham Courtenay in Oxfordshire, [1] and comprises some 150 acres (60 hectares).
